Persian اگرچه and با اینکه introduce a factual concession: one clause states a real circumstance that might normally block or weaken the other, yet the other clause still holds. اگرچه خسته بودم، به جلسه رفتم means “Although I was tired, I went to the meeting.”
The construction is not a condition. The concessive clause normally presents accepted information, while the main clause supplies the outcome that runs against an expectation. اگرچه is common in careful and formal writing; با اینکه is neutral across writing and conversation and is especially natural in speech.
The construction map
| Connector | Core meaning | Register | Common continuation |
|---|---|---|---|
| اگرچه | although, even though | careful standard; formal writing | اما / ولی optional |
| با اینکه | despite the fact that, although | neutral standard; frequent in speech | ولی frequent in conversation |
| هرچند | although, admittedly | formal-neutral; often written | اما frequent |
This page focuses on the first two. هرچند belongs to the same semantic family but often has a more written, “admittedly” flavor.
اگرچه هوا سرد بود، پیاده تا خانه رفتیم.
agarche havâ sard bud, piyâde tâ khâne raftim.
Although the weather was cold, we walked home. (careful standard; factual past concession)
با اینکه وقت کمی داشتیم، گزارش را دقیق خواندیم.
bâ inke vaqt-e kami dâshtim, gozâresh râ daqiq khândim.
Although we had little time, we read the report carefully. (neutral standard)
The cold weather and limited time are not hypothetical. They are admitted facts, and the second clause defeats the ordinary prediction “therefore we did not walk/read carefully.”
Concession is not condition
The shared letters اگر can mislead learners. Conditional اگر opens a possibility; concessive اگرچه grants a fact or premise and says it did not determine the outcome.
اگر باران ببارد، برنامه را لغو میکنیم.
agar bârân be-bârad, barnâme râ laghv mi-konim.
If it rains, we will cancel the plan. (neutral standard; open condition)
اگرچه باران میبارد، برنامه را لغو نمیکنیم.
agarche bârân mi-bârad, barnâme râ laghv nemi-konim.
Although it is raining, we are not cancelling the plan. (careful standard; accepted fact plus unexpected outcome)
The conditional uses subjunctive ببارد because the future rain is open. The concessive uses indicative میبارد because the rain is presented as actual. اگرچه does not automatically license a subjunctive merely because it begins with اگر. Future concession is possible, but mood follows the status of the embedded claim. اگرچه فردا روز شلوغی خواهد بود، جلسه را برگزار میکنیم presents tomorrow’s busyness as a confident prediction; حتی اگر فردا شلوغ باشد “even if tomorrow is busy” instead opens a hypothetical concession. These are not interchangeable.
اگرچه: written and carefully balanced concession
اگرچه is especially comfortable in essays, reports, presentations, and careful speech. It often introduces a full clause before the main assertion.
اگرچه این روش ارزانتر است، زمان بیشتری میبرد.
agarche in ravesh arzân-tar ast, zamân-e bishtari mi-barad.
Although this method is cheaper, it takes more time. (formal-neutral comparison)
اگرچه پژوهش محدود است، نتایج اولیه اهمیت دارند.
agarche pazhuhesh mahdud ast, natâyej-e avvaliye ahammiyat dârand.
Although the study is limited, the preliminary results are important. (academic)
Writers use this pattern to acknowledge a limitation before advancing the principal claim. The clause-first order makes the concession a frame; the reader then interprets the main clause against it.
با اینکه: neutral and conversational
با اینکه has the same core relation but is less bookish in ordinary interaction. Its parts should be learned as one connective; translating them individually as “with this that” does not reveal the grammar.
با اینکه دیشب دیر خوابید، صبح زود بیدار شد.
bâ inke dishab dir khâbid, sobh zud bidâr shod.
Although she went to bed late last night, she woke up early. (neutral conversation)
با اینکه مسیر رو بلد نبودیم، گم نشدیم.
bâ inke masir ro balad na-budim, gom na-shodim.
Although we didn’t know the route, we didn’t get lost. (informal, regional: Tehran; colloquial رو)
با اینکه چند بار زنگ زدم، کسی جواب نداد.
bâ inke chand bâr zang zadam, kasi javâb na-dâd.
Although I called several times, nobody answered. (neutral conversation)
The last example contrasts effort with lack of result. The concessive relation can therefore connect positive with negative clauses, negative with positive clauses, or two positive facts; what matters is the violated expectation, not surface polarity.
Clause order and information structure
Concessive-first order is common when the obstacle is already known or must be acknowledged before the main point:
با اینکه قیمتش بالاست، ارزش خرید دارد.
The main clause may also come first:
پیشنهاد را قبول کردم، با اینکه حقوقش کمتر بود.
pishnehâd râ qabul kardam, bâ inke hoquq-ash kam-tar bud.
I accepted the offer, although its salary was lower. (neutral standard; postposed background concession)
Postposing makes the acceptance the immediate news and adds the lower salary afterward as a qualification. Both orders are grammatical; the difference is information packaging. The general placement options for dependent clauses are treated on Subordinate Clauses before and after the Matrix.
Optional اما and ولی
Persian commonly reinforces the turn with اما “but” (formal-neutral) or ولی (neutral; frequent in speech):
اگرچه دیر رسیدیم، ولی بخش اصلی برنامه را دیدیم.
agarche dir residim, vali bakhsh-e asli-ye barnâme râ didim.
Although we arrived late, we still saw the main part of the program. (neutral careful speech; reinforced turn)
با اینکه چند نکته مبهم مانده است، اما میتوان گزارش را منتشر کرد.
bâ inke chand nokte mobham mânde ast, ammâ mi-tavân gozâresh râ montasher kard.
Although a few points remain unclear, the report can nevertheless be published. (formal)
English style guides often reject although ... but. That restriction does not transfer: اگرچه ... ولی and با اینکه ... اما are grammatical Persian. Reinforcement is optional, however, and dense formal prose may prefer one overt connector rather than two.
A short exchange
— با اینکه بارون شدیده، باز هم میخوای بری؟ — آره، ولی با ماشین میرم، نه پیاده.
— bâ inke bârun shadid-e, bâz ham mi-khây beri? — âre, vali bâ mâshin mi-ram, na piyâde.
— Even though the rain is heavy, do you still want to go? — Yes, but I’ll go by car, not on foot. (informal, regional: Tehran)
Common Mistakes
1. Treating factual اگرچه as an open condition
❌ اگرچه دیشب خسته باشد، تا آخر جلسه ماند.
Incorrect tense and mood for an admitted past fact — باشد leaves the state open while ماند reports a completed event.
✅ اگرچه دیشب خسته بود، تا آخر جلسه ماند.
agarche dishab khaste bud, tâ âkhar-e jalase mând.
Although she was tired last night, she stayed until the end of the meeting.
2. Treating plain اگر as though it marked concession
Plain اگر is grammatical, but it opens a condition rather than admitting an obstacle that reality overcame. Compare the ordinary prediction with the concessive result:
✅ اگر قیمت بالا باشد، آن را نمیخرم.
agar qeymat bâlâ bâshad, ân râ nemi-kharam.
If the price is high, I won’t buy it. (grammatical open condition)
✅ با اینکه قیمت بالا بود، آن را خریدم.
bâ inke qeymat bâlâ bud, ân râ kharidam.
Although the price was high, I bought it. (factual concession)
3. Copying English copula order
❌ اگرچه او بود خسته، به کار ادامه داد.
Incorrect neutral Persian word order — the adjective predicate precedes بودن.
✅ اگرچه او خیلی خسته بود، به کار ادامه داد.
agarche u kheyli khaste bud, be kâr edâme dâd.
Although she was very tired, she continued working.
4. Using an infinitive after با اینکه
❌ با اینکه هوا سرد بودن، بیرون نشستیم.
Incorrect — the concessive clause needs the finite predicate سرد بود, not the infinitive بودن.
✅ با اینکه هوا سرد بود، بیرون نشستیم.
bâ inke havâ sard bud, birun neshastim.
Although the weather was cold, we sat outside.
Key Takeaways
- اگرچه and با اینکه introduce an admitted fact whose expected consequence does not occur.
- اگرچه is more at home in careful or formal prose; با اینکه is neutral and frequent in conversation.
- Factual concession normally uses indicative tense; do not treat اگرچه as plain conditional اگر.
- Concessive clauses may precede or follow the main clause, with a difference in information packaging.
- اما / ولی may reinforce the turn in Persian even though English often avoids although ... but.
